摘要: 如何轻松快速地将Excel电子表格添加到QGIS 将 Excel 电子表格添加到 QGIS 涉及几个步骤,包括确保安装必要的插件,然后导入数据。以下是分步指南: 添加 Excel 电子表格至 QGIS 的分步指南 第1步:安装“电子表格图层”插件(如有必要)...
如何轻松快速地将Excel电子表格添加到QGIS
将 Excel 电子表格添加到 QGIS 涉及几个步骤,包括确保安装必要的插件,然后导入数据。以下是分步指南:
添加 Excel 电子表格至 QGIS 的分步指南
第1步:安装“电子表格图层”插件(如有必要)
- 打开QGIS:
- 在计算机上启动 QGIS。
- 打开插件管理器:
- 转到插件>管理和安装插件。
- 搜索“电子表格图层”:
- 在插件管理器中,在搜索栏中输入“Spreadsheet Layers”。
- 如果未安装,请从列表中选择它并单击“Install Plugin”。
第 2 步:加载 Excel 电子表格
- 准备 Excel 文件:
- 确保 Excel 文件(.xlsx 或 .xls)格式正确,第一行包含列标题。
- 保存并关闭 Excel 文件。
- 打开数据源管理器:
- 转到Layer>Add Layer>Add Vector Layer(矢量图层)。
- 或者可以通过单击工具栏上的相应图标来打开数据源管理器。
- 选择文件源类型:
- 在数据源管理器中,选择“Delimited Text”选项卡(如果使用
.csv
)或“Vector”选项(对于其他格式)。 - 对于 Excel 文件,如果安装了“Spreadsheet Layers”插件,则应使用“Vector”选项。
- 在数据源管理器中,选择“Delimited Text”选项卡(如果使用
- 浏览文件:
- 单击“Browse”找到并选择您的 Excel 文件。
- 配置层:
- 在“File format”部分中,确保选择正确的格式(.xlsx 或 .xls)。
- 根据需要设置选项,例如,如果 Excel 文件包含多个工作表,则选择正确的工作表。
- 如果要导入 CSV,请确保指定正确的分隔符(逗号、分号、制表符等)。
- 添加图层:
- 单击添加将 Excel 电子表格数据导入 QGIS。
第 3 步:验证数据并设置数据样式
- 打开属性表:
- 右键单击“图层”面板中新添加的图层。
- 选择“Open Attribute Table”以验证数据是否已正确导入。
- 配置符号系统:
- 右键单击图层并选择属性。
- 转到“Symbology”系统选项卡以根据需要设置数据样式。
附加信息
- 处理坐标:如果 Excel 文件包含坐标(例如纬度和经度), 请确保在导入过程中正确识别这些坐标。
- 地理编码地址:如果 Excel 文件包含地址而不是坐标, 可能需要使用地理编码服务将地址转换为空间数据。
通过执行以下步骤,可以轻松地在 QGIS 中添加和可视化 Excel 电子表格数据,能够利用表格数据进行空间分析和绘图。
以下是有关将 Excel 电子表格添加到 QGIS 的一些常见问题 (FAQ):
如何在 QGIS 中安装电子表格图层插件?
- 转到插件>管理和安装插件,搜索“电子表格图层”并安装。
如果我的 Excel 文件有多个工作表怎么办?添加 Excel 文件时,您可以从数据源管理器的选项中选择要导入的特定工作表。
应该如何为 QGIS 格式化 Excel 电子表格?
- 确保第一行包含列标题,并且数据干净且组织良好。
可以将 CSV 文件导入 QGIS 吗?
- 是的,可以使用 QGIS 中的“添加图层”>“添加分隔文本图层”选项导入 CSV 文件。
如果 Excel 数据包含坐标怎么办?
- 如果 Excel 文件包含坐标列(例如,纬度和经度), 请确保在导入过程中正确识别这些坐标列, 以准确绘制数据。
如何处理 Excel 文件中的地址数据?
- 地址数据可以在导入 QGIS 之前进行地理编码以获得空间坐标。 各种地理编码服务和插件可以为此提供帮助。
为什么 Excel 数据在 QGIS 中无法正确显示?
- 常见问题包括数据格式不正确、标题丢失或坐标参考系统设置不正确。
Excel数据导入QGIS后可以编辑吗?
- 是的,可以在 QGIS 中编辑数据, 但除非导出修改的数据, 否则更改不会反映在原始 Excel 文件中。
如何对导入的 Excel 数据进行可视化和样式设置?
- 右键单击导入的图层,选择“属性”,然后使用“符号系统”选项卡根据需要设置数据样式。
数据应该使用什么坐标参考系 (CRS)?
- CRS 取决于数据来源和应用程序。确保在导入过程中正确设置 CRS。
可以将 Excel 数据与 QGIS 中现有的空间图层连接起来吗?
- 是的,可以通过图层属性使用常用字段(例如 ID 列)将 Excel 数据与现有图层连接起来。
如何在 QGIS 中处理大型 Excel 文件?
- 对于大文件,请确保计算机有足够的内存和处理能力。 如果需要,请考虑将大文件拆分为更小的、可管理的块。
如何使用导入的 Excel 数据保存我的 QGIS 项目?
- 通过Project > Save As保存 QGIS 项目。这将保存项目以及所有图层和设置。
可以自动将Excel文件导入QGIS吗?
- 是的,可使用 Python 脚本 (PyQGIS) 自动执行 Excel 文件的导入过程。
如果源文件发生变化,如何更新QGIS中的Excel数据?
- 如果源 Excel 文件发生更改,将需要重新导入更新的数据或使用数据管理器刷新图层。
将 Excel 文件导入 QGIS 时常见的错误有哪些以及如何修复?
- 常见错误包括格式问题、缺少标头和 CRS 不匹配。 确保 Excel 文件格式正确并且您正确配置导入设置。
可以将 QGIS 数据导出回 Excel 吗?
- 是的,可使用属性表中的导出选项或通过处理工具箱将 QGIS 属性表导出到 Excel。
如何解决将 Excel 文件导入 QGIS 时出现的问题?
- 验证文件格式,检查数据格式问题,确保安装正确的插件, 并咨询 QGIS 论坛或文档以获取特定错误消息。